Disney Pledges $15 Million to Aid California Wildfire VictimsDisney Pledges $15 Million to Aid California Wildfire VictimsThe Walt Disney Company has committed $15 million to support firefighting and recovery efforts in Southern California, where devastating wildfires have claimed at least 10 lives and destroyed thousands of structures. The Palisades Fire, the largest of five blazes, has burned over 20,000 acres in Pacific Palisades, while the Eaton Fire in Altadena has consumed more than 13,000 acres.
